    Michelle O.

    The meatloaf had sold out by 11am, so it seems like it's still a popular item. I chose the country fried steak, which was crunchy and huge. It mostly tasted like slightly salty fried batter even though it looks like there's a good amount of meat. The mashed potatoes with white gravy was good. The broccoli was soft and slightly peppery. Staff clarified the cash cost (menu cost) vs credit card surcharge (3.99% of menu price). The grilled pork chop looked good (tender and seasoned well), even though it was thin.

    C s.

    Bananas! This small nondescript diner, overwhelmed me (in a good way) with the flavor of bananas the cook managed to get in to their Nutella banana, pancake! The omelette with the hashbrowns inside was a thriller for texture, and with with the table side Cholula each bite was good for my taste buds too. Kat's Coffee and pancake syrup, flowed hot and fresh. We watched some chicken and waffles be delivered to the table next to us . I have a feeling I know what we're gonna order next time! By the end of breakfast, our son announced that this is where he wants to go for his birthday meal! Overall, this was a surprise. The people in the kitchen had their hairnets on, the bathroom was just okay. It was a nice meal to have between baseball games at Doss Park. Better than Chick-fil-A and open on Sundays for all the baseball parents We will be back to try the voodoo brew, Monday, meatloaf, battered to order chicken strips, and lunch!

    Linda K.

    I've been checking out the reviews of this place since I live literally a minute away. Decided to check it out and it was a hit. I ordered the chicken fajita plate for lunch. It was really yummy. I thought the chicken would be super dry, but it was perfect well seasoned, and the right portion for lunch. I also got flour tortillas and corn tortillas which were amazing. Not sure if they were homemade, but they are dangerously delicious. There was one waitress working and she was working at all by herself. We were pretty surprised that there were people coming in and out to a place that we thought was a hole in the wall for the locals. This was our first time at Nate's diner and will be back soon. So if you're in the area stop by for lunch, they have really good delicious deals.
